Can I Receive Both Military Pay and Social Security Disability?

Wounded warriors may qualify for many different types of benefits, but it’s often difficult to navigate the red tape required to receive them. If you are an active duty or retired military servicemember, it’s in your best interests to consult an attorney in Baltimore, especially if you also qualify for Social Security disability benefits . Many servicemembers are unaware, for instance, that it is indeed possible to receive both military pay and Social Security disability payments.

You may have heard that receiving income other than disability benefits can disqualify you from receiving disability payments. But in fact, the determining factor for military servicemembers is the extent of the work activity, rather than the amount of military pay. This means that even if you’re on limited duty or if you’re working in a therapy program, it’s worth your time to apply for Social Security disability benefits with the help of an experienced attorney.
